Airport Overview
Larnaca International Airport (LCA) is the main airport of Cyprus, located on the island's southeastern coast. Handling over 8 million passengers, it replaced the old Nicosia airport and serves as the gateway to Cyprus' beaches, ancient ruins, and mountain villages. The airport connects to Larnaca's palm-lined seafront promenade and is within easy reach of Limassol and Nicosia.
